Bio
CAREER
Played in 40 career games with 36 starts … has started 36 consecutive games on the offensive line … three-time Academic All-Mid-American Conference selection … owns the team’s longest consecutive game starts streak (36).
2024
As a redshirt junior offensive lineman, saw action in all 12 games with 12 starts … started the season’s first six games at left guard, the moved to left tackle and started the season’s final six games … earned Fourth Team All-MAC honors by Phil Steele Magazine … named a preseason Third Team All-MAC selection by Athlon Magazine … earned Academic All-MAC honors … part of an offensive line that allowed just 26 sacks for 171 yards.
2023
As a redshirt sophomore, started all 12 games on the offensive line … started all 12 games at left tackle … Academic All-MAC selection … part of an offensive line that allowed just 26 sacks on the year … made one tackle on the season.
2022
As a redshirt freshman, started all 12 games on the offensive line … started all 12 games at left tackle … Academic All-MAC selection.
2021
Redshirted his first season as a true freshman … appeared in four games … contributed primarily as a backup offensive lineman.
HIGH SCHOOL
A 2021 graduate of Lincoln High School in Manitowoc, Wis., where he played three years of varsity football for Head Coach Greg Enz … caught 72 passes for 1,072 yards and 12 touchdowns during three-year career … holds the school record in all three categories … earned team’s Offensive Player of the Year Award in 2019 … named to All-Fox Valley Classic Conference first team in 2019 and 2018 … named second team all-conference in 2017 … named to Wisconsin Football Coaches Association Academic All-State team in 2019 … Wisconsin Football Foundation Scholar-Athlete Award nominee … two-time PrepStar Magazine All-Midwest Region selection … earned all-region honors from WFCA in 2018 … named to USA Today Lakeshore Elite 11 in 2018 … rated a three-star recruit by 247sports, ESPN and two-star recruit by Rivals … carried a 3.76 grade point average … National Honor Society member … member of the Future Business Leaders of America … also earned three letters in basketball.
PERSONAL
Born Davis Heinzen on June 6, 2001 … son of Jeff and Tina Heinzen … committed to Central Michigan on June 24, 2019 … selected Central Michigan over offers from Eastern Kentucky, Eastern Michigan, South Dakota, South Dakota State, Southeast Missouri State, Southwest Minnesota State, Western Illinois, Harvard, Iowa, Iowa State, Minnesota, North Dakota, North Dakota State, Northern Illinois, Penn, Purdue, and Wisconsin … majors in Mechanical Engineering Technology.
